Output 73d4956794c7f5623cca2041333c3673bc010f54a08ed35c964cd847ae4ca030:74

value
11429595
script pubkey
OP_0 OP_PUSHBYTES_20 ab949f768258881a6011ad0dddbb82ba6cc29d58
address
bc1q4w2f7a5ztzyp5cq345xamwuzhfkv982c2jwlyd
transaction
73d4956794c7f5623cca2041333c3673bc010f54a08ed35c964cd847ae4ca030